Remember when Michael Bublé was an abominable snowman and chased people with snowballs? Well, maybe you don’t, but a lot of people do. Or what about when NLE Choppa showed up in FPS Ops? In this episode Dmitri talks with Mike Gubman of Chartis about the creative collaborations between musicians and game developers and what sort of opportunities those collabs create.
